SAGA’s Süße Flöten Sabine Endrigkeit, Director SAGA students......................................Song Leader Cordelia von Nicolai The Prez Sez........Manfred Bolender, President German Heritage Society October sixth marks the day when, by proclamation of the President of the United States, we will celebrate German American Day all across this country. This day is to commemorate the first immigrants from Germany and to pay tribute to every immigrant who has arrived on these shores since. It is to remind us how deeply our two countries’ cultures are intertwined and what role German immigrants have played in shaping this nation over the centuries. This is a day to say Thanks for how we have been received and accomodated by this nation, for how we have been allowed to grow and prosper and make our own way. To highlight this special occasion, the program will include some reflective historical comments and musical entertainment.
